Author's Bio

Introduction to Max Brooks: Max Brooks is an acclaimed author known for his groundbreaking contributions to the genre of speculative fiction, particularly in the realms of horror and dystopian narratives. Born on May 22, 1972, he is the son of legendary filmmaker Mel Brooks and actress Anne Bancroft. This unique lineage has undoubtedly shaped his creative journey, blending humor with the darker elements of storytelling.

Notable Works and Achievements: Brooks gained international recognition with his debut novel, World War Z: An Oral History of the Zombie War, published in 2006. This innovative narrative format, presented as a series of interviews with survivors of a global zombie apocalypse, captivated readers and critics alike, earning a place in contemporary horror literature. Following the success of World War Z, he also penned The Zombie Survival Guide, a satirical yet practical manual for surviving a zombie apocalypse. These works have not only solidified his status as a leading voice in zombie fiction but have also influenced films and video games, further extending his impact on popular culture.

Creative Ventures Beyond Literature: In addition to his literary endeavors, Max Brooks has made significant contributions to the film and television industries. He has worked as a writer and consultant on various projects, including the film adaptation of World War Z, which starred Brad Pitt. His insights into the nuances of storytelling have made him a sought-after figure in Hollywood, where he continues to explore themes of survival and human resilience through different mediums.
